The Origins of Shaker Hymns

The Shakers, a religious sect founded in the 18th century, developed a unique musical tradition as part of their worship practices. Their hymns were often sung acapella, emphasizing harmony and communal participation. These songs conveyed messages of hope, purity, and divine love, reflecting their spiritual beliefs.

Characteristics of Shaker Music

  • Simple melodies with repetitive structures
  • Harmonious singing styles
  • Lyrics focused on spiritual themes
  • Use of minimal instrumentation

Many of these hymns were passed down orally, preserving their purity and simplicity. Their minimalist style has appealed to modern musicians seeking authentic and soulful sounds.

Contemporary Artists Inspired by Shaker Hymns

Several modern artists and bands have drawn inspiration from Shaker music, integrating its elements into their work. This revival bridges historical spiritual practices with contemporary musical expression, creating a unique fusion.

Folk and Indie Musicians

Artists like Joan Baez and Sufjan Stevens have incorporated Shaker-inspired melodies into their folk and indie compositions. Their music often emphasizes harmony and lyrical depth, echoing the spiritual themes of the original hymns.

Modern Choral Groups

Contemporary choral ensembles frequently perform arrangements of Shaker hymns, highlighting their timeless appeal. These performances often aim to evoke a sense of serenity and spiritual connection among audiences.
